Master the basics of Microsoft Windows 7 and find out what's new in the latest version of Windows. Windows 7 tutorial 14 - The Notification Area (System Tray) in Windows 7

In Windows 7 tutorial 14, we'll take a look at the much improved Notification Area (or System Tray as it is commonly referred to). The Notification Area has become increasingly cluttered on many systems as more and more programs place their notification icons at the bottom of the screen. Windows 7 streamlines the Notification Area and significantly reduces clutter, as you'll see in this video.
